RESUMO

A series of 3-alkoxy-4-[4-[hexyloxy/heptyloxy] phenyl]-4H-1,2,4-triazole was synthesized. The anticonvulsant effect and neurotoxicity of the compounds were calculated with maximal electroshock [MES] test and rotarod tests with intraperitoneally injected mice. Among the synthesized compounds, compound 3-heptyloxy-4-[4-[hexyloxy] phenyl]-4H-1,2,4-triazole [5f] was the most active one and also had the lowest toxicity. In the anti-MES potency test, it showed median effective dose [ED[50]] of 37.3 mg/Kg, median toxicity dose [TD[50]] of 422.5 mg/Kg, and the protective index [PI] of 11.3 which is much greater than the reference drug carbamazepine with PI value of 6.4. As well as demonstrating the anti-MES efficacy of compound 5f, its potency against seizures induced by pentylenetetrazole, 3-mercaptopropionic acid, and bicuculline were also established, with the results suggesting that GABA-mediated mechanisms might be involved in its anticonvulsant activity, such as enhancing of GABAergic neurotransmission or activity, activate GAD or inhibit GABA-T, and GABA[A]-mediated mechanisms

RESUMO

Objective:To explore the gene differential expression pattern of polycystic ovary syn-drome.Methods:We carried out microarray analysis to define the gene networks by the PCOS granulosacells in order to identify differentially expressed genes in PCOS patients.These granulosa cells of fivePCOS cases and five control cases which were derived during oocyte retrieval from women undergoingIVF.Results:As compared with control human ovarian granulosa cells,46 genes were screened out,25genes were up-regulated,and 21genes were down-regulated in PCOS.These differentially expressedgenes were involved in various biologic functions,such as regulation of fatty acid metabolism,cell-cellsignal transduction,immune and inflammatory response,reflecting the complexity of clinical manifesta-tions of PCOS.Conclusion:Microarray analysis technology is an effective mothod to identify novel PCOSassociated candidate genes.
